  12. Dogbreath

    Tracking bass guitar

    I've got a few different basses, active and passive, and these days it's pretty much just DI. I used to blend mic and DI but I think I just got lazy. :D I may sprinkle some chorus effect on it if the song calls for it but other than that, some compression and let it ride.
